Output 123fc30fa60724107208104f3dfe26b1a4bdf034eec11a8e2354bab65fd7d3c7:0

value
2660
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 15fe3ecdc652ef57812c79b8f45f61248d30d68ad956a2ef291331c5fb5b7a39
address
bc1pzhlranwx2th40qfv0xu0ghmpyjxnp452m9t29mefzvcut76m0gusfdyx4z
transaction
123fc30fa60724107208104f3dfe26b1a4bdf034eec11a8e2354bab65fd7d3c7
spent
true